What is the difference between Alorica and Webhelp?
One of the world's largest BPO operators with 100,000+ agents in 17 countries. AI-augmented via evoAI, best suited to large enterprise CX outsourcing programs. By contrast, Webhelp was a major European BPO, named a Gartner Magic Quadrant leader in 2022, before merging into Concentrix in September 2023.
